“How many more sleeps?”
Are your kids driving you slowly up the wall waiting for Santa to arrive?
Fear not, all you need is some activities up your sleeve – to make the wait a little more manageable – for all of you.
1. Make a pillow fort
Sofa cushions, blankets, pillows – get stuck in, everybody loves a pillow fort!
2. Take a walk
Bonus, if it is getting dark, you can spot for Santa’s sleigh in the sky!
3. Play dress up
If you don’t have a dress-up box, let them raid your wardrobe.
4. Treasure hunt
Hide small items or toys around the house, give them clues and watch them go!
5. Puzzles
Get everyone involved, especially if you are going one with lots of pieces.
6. Have a dance party
Put on your favourite tunes and bust some moves!
7. Make play dough
Pinterest is full of recipes.
8. Paint in the bathtub
Use shaving foam with a few drops of food colouring added.
9. Go to the library and get some new books
Learning to love to read is a gift.
10. Do some colouring
Or, if you feel really brave, get the paint out.
11. Bake something
‘Tis the season, after all.
12. Host a family game night
Make it a new tradition – it will become a night you all look forward to.
13. Camp out in your living room
Get out the sleeping bags and make yourself comfy!
14. Play a game of ‘I Spy’
A real lifesaver for the car if you are travelling this Christmas.
15. Make some jewellery
Pasta or Cheerios will work perfectly.
